TICKET: Missed collection — recalled charger pallet

The scheduled 14:00 pick-up by Grathorne Haulage for the pallet of recalled Voltanel chargers did not occur. The pallet remains shrink-wrapped in bay three, recall labels intact and quantity verified at 240 units. A new collection window is confirmed for tomorrow, 09:00–11:00. Dispatch must follow the confidential hand-over instruction stated below.

drop instructions, hahip-badug: the quenox ralath courier leaves the kaseth fraiel rusiel tameth belys istdor ralion giliel ledger at gate 7830 under passcode 165413

Q2 Planning Note — Logistics Switch

Hi all — quick heads-up for department heads: Marwick Traders is moving from Fennel Freight to Oakrun Logistics starting next quarter. Expect a two-week overlap while routes transfer. Warehouse leads, please flag any shipments that can't tolerate delays. Cost savings look solid and delivery windows should actually improve. The confidential overview of the plan sits below.

management briefing: Headcount on the Belix team goes from 60 to 93 by the end of November. Gross margin on Belix came in at 23 percent against a plan of 47 percent.

Subject: Memtrace cut-over complete

Team,

Cut-over to Memtrace v2 for GPU memory profiling finished last night. Old v1 agents are disabled; any tickets referencing v1 dashboards should be closed as resolved-by-migration. Sampling overhead is now under 2% and allocation traces include kernel names. Known gap: profiles older than 30 days were not migrated. Point customers at the v2 docs for setup questions. For reference when troubleshooting, the agent now runs with the following configuration.

settings of bagaf-bawip:
[aldax]
port = 5000
region = south-4
host = aldax.brasklabs.corp
team = brivan
timeout_ms = 2000
retries = 2